Abstract
Positioning within a local area refers to technology whereby each node is self-aware of its position. Based on empirical study, this paper proposes an enhancement to the path loss model in the indoor environment for improved accuracy in the relationship between distance and received signal strength. We further demonstrate the potential of our model for the WiFi positioning system, where the mean errors in the distance estimation are 2.3 m and 2.9 m for line of sight and non line of sight environments, respectively.
